Amazing Laotian, Vietnamese fusion. You have to convince them to make it hot. They don't trust that you mean it in the Midwest. That said, if you don't like spicy, their cooking is rich and deep in flavor. Decent pho too. There are definitely a mom and pop in the back who know their stuff.

Went here for lunch. Had the Sweet and Sour Shrimp. It was a generous portion of lbattered shrimp lightly fried and sauteed in our homemade sweet and sour sauce with chunks of juicy pineapple, carrots, bell peppers, onions, tomatoes and cucumbers. The sauce was a little bland, but otherwise it was a good meal. The portion was huge but it was so good and I managed to finish it all!! The egg roll and hot green tea were nice compliments to the meal. Service was outstanding with the waiter friendly and attentive to our needs. Total cost for my meal - $10.80. This was a very good meal and a very good price.

This bistro had delicious food, very fresh and with lots of excellent flavors. There is a good variety of dishes on their menu and their serving portions are generous. The wait staff was courteous, skilled and helpful. They were very busy on a Friday night, so there was a wait time of about 30 minutes before we were seated. And the food is made fresh, so there is down time during the meal as well. The three large televisions make the ambiance more like a pub than a fine restaurant, but the superior quality of the food makes up for it.
